与我的同事一起,我们正在使用Gerrit(当然还有git)合作一些项目。我们已经正确配置了Gerrit和git(用户名,用户电子邮件,SSH密钥等),一切都很完美,除了事实,我的同事的变化并没有出现在Gerrit中。 / p>
git层中一切正常。所有更改都正确合并,每当他将更改推送到Gerrit然后我拉出所有更改时,所有更改也会合并到我的本地存储库中。没有代码丢失发生,它从未发生过。唯一的障碍是,我们无法看到他的变化(我的变化一切都很好)。
我们都是Gerrit管理员,我们已经加入了这个项目的所有者组。我想,我们检查了一切,我们可以检查一下。我想,我慢慢耗尽了想法。什么可能导致这种奇怪的行为?
答案 0 :(得分:1)
这意味着您的同事未提交评论
git push HEAD:refs/for/master
他正在做直接推动
git push master所以这并没有通过gerrit,因此你没有看到。